Solution for 80000-800x=y equation:


Simplifying
80000 + -800x = y

Solving
80000 + -800x = y

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-80000' to each side of the equation.
80000 + -80000 + -800x = -80000 + y

Combine like terms: 80000 + -80000 = 0
0 + -800x = -80000 + y
-800x = -80000 + y

Divide each side by '-800'.
x = 100 + -0.00125y

Simplifying
x = 100 + -0.00125y
